Online & Distance Learning at University of Michigan-Flint

Many students take online classes at University of Michigan-Flint. Of 6,529 students, 1,912 (29%) studied exclusively online and 2,879 (44%) took at least some classes online.

Earnings for Marketing Graduates from University of Michigan-Flint

Students who complete University of Michigan-Flint’s Marketing program earn at the following median levels (per the U.S. Department of Education’s College Scorecard):

Median earnings by years after graduation for Marketing at University of Michigan-Flint
Years After Graduation Median Earnings
1 year $39,091
2 years $35,701
3 years $29,338
4 years $46,621
5 years $48,719

How do these earnings stack up against the rest of the school? Four years after graduating, Marketing graduates from University of Michigan-Flint take home a median $46,621, compared with $76,056 for all University of Michigan-Flint graduates — about 39% lower than the school-wide median.

Marketing earnings compared with all majors at University of Michigan-Flint

Median Debt at Graduation

Median student loan debt for Marketing graduates from University of Michigan-Flint comes in at $29,000.

Student Demographics & Diversity

Take a look at the diversity of Marketing graduates at University of Michigan-Flint, broken down by degree level.

Looking at the program as a whole, Marketing graduates at University of Michigan-Flint are 52% women (13) and 48% men (12).

Marketing Bachelor’s Program at University of Michigan-Flint

Among the 25 bachelor’s marketing degrees awarded at University of Michigan-Flint, 52% were women (13) and 48% were men (12).

University of Michigan-Flint gender breakdown of Marketing Bachelor's degree recipients

The following table and chart show the race/ethnicity of Marketing bachelor’s degree recipients at University of Michigan-Flint.

Race / Ethnicity Number of Graduates
White 22
Hispanic / Latino 2
Unknown 1
Racial-ethnic diversity of Marketing majors at University of Michigan-Flint

Racial-ethnic minorities make up 8% of Marketing bachelor’s degree recipients at University of Michigan-Flint, lower than the national average of 31%.*

*The racial-ethnic minorities figure is the total number of graduates minus White, international (nonresident), and unknown-race graduates.
